'Wedding Crashers 2' has been "pretty close" to happening with Isla Fisher still hoping for a sequel.The 47-year-old actress - who starred alongside Owen Wilson, Vince Vaughn and Rachel McAdams in the influential 2005 comedy - admitted discussions have happened regarded a potential follow-up, and she'd love to see Wilson and Vaughn back John Beckwith and Jeremy Grey.She told E! News: "There have been conversations where we were pretty close. "Vince and Owen have such an incredible chemistry and you just feel it from the screen."It's palpable and it's its own hilarious beast, so I want to see them on camera again doing what they do best."Meanwhile, she would be delighted to reprise her own role as obsessive girlfriend Gloria, particularly given the joy she had playing her in the first place.She added: "She's such a fun character. Billy the Kid takes on the Santa Fe Ring in season two of MGM+’s Western romantic adventure. The trailer for Billy the Kid‘s second season shows Billy declaring war and willing to do whatever it takes to take down his enemies.
Tom Blyth, soon to be seen in The Hunger Games prequel, The Hunger Games: The Ballad of Songbirds and Snakes, leads the cast as William H. Bonney. Daniel Webber (Escape from Pretoria) stars as Jesse Evans, Eileen O’Higgins plays Kathleen McCarty, Sean Owen Roberts is Bob Olinger, and Dakota Daulby plays John Beckwith. Ryan Kennedy is Ash Upson, Ian Tracey is Frank Baker, Nuria Vegas is Dulcinea, and Vincent Walsh plays Lawrence Murphy.
MGM+ will be splitting season two into two four-episode halves. Episode one premieres on October 15, 2023 at 9pm Et/Pt. Episode two arrives on October 22, 2023 followed by episode three on October 29, 2023 and episode four on...

Billy the Kid will be back on TV screens very soon.
MGM+ this week that Billy the Kid Season 2 will debut on Sunday, October 15, at 9 p.m. Et/Pt.
There is a little bit of a catch:
Four episodes of the season will air this year, with the final four being held until 2024.
A reason for the decision has not been revealed, but there's a good chance it has something to do with the WGA and SAG-AFTRA strikes.
"The epic romantic adventure inspired by the life of America's most infamous outlaw continues in Season Two, as Billy and his allies square off against his oldest friend Jesse Evans and the corrupt powers of the Santa Fe Ring," the streaming service teases.
"When shots are fired, the conflict erupts into the bloody Lincoln County War. Amidst the fighting, Billy will struggle to hang onto his soul—and to the love of his life.

Weddings might be in danger of epic fun once again. To the delight of fans, Vince Vaughn shared the details about a possible Wedding Crashers sequel, 15 years after its predecessor. "Owen [Wilson] and I and the director of Crashers have been talking for the first time seriously [about] a sequel to that movie," The Binge star shared in an interview with Entertainment Tonight. "So there has been an idea that is pretty good. So we are talking about that in the early stages." In the movie, Vince and Owen portrayed two divorce mediators, Jeremy Grey and John Beckwith respectively, who crash weddings (and the receptions too) to score with vulnerable, love-stricken single...

When director David Dobkin brought the 2005 comedy “Wedding Crashers” to the marketing team at New Line Cinema, he didn’t get the reception he thought he would. Marketing head Russell Schwartz thought that Vince Vaughn and Owen Wilson’s characters were too misogynistic, since their main aim seemed to be crashing weddings to look for girls.
Dobkin pushed back. He saw it a different way: The pair loved weddings and were the life of the party. When the film came out on July 15, 2000, “Wedding Crashers” became the first R-rated comedy to break $200 million at the domestic box office.
“Wedding Crashers” follows Jeremy Grey and John Beckwith — played by Vaughn and Wilson, respectively — two divorce attorneys who spend their free time sneaking into weddings in hopes of meeting eligible women. When they see that the Secretary of the Treasury Cleary (Christopher Walken) is celebrating his son’s marriage, the two crash...
